> On Sun, Jul 14, 2013 at 06:33:38PM +0200, Hamza Zia wrote:
> > From: hamza zia <[email protected]>
> >
> > Inode and device information is added in the file_info struct, it can be
> > very useful for a plugin that handles file caching.
>
> I'm actually working in the opposite direction with my gsoc.
> I want to move the file_info stuff into the plugins since it is only
> really useful when serving static files and at most one static file
> should be served per request.
> If the variables are only used once per request, I don't see any reason
> why it should be kept as members of session_request.
>
> If I've missed some way that this can be used, could you please
> enlighten me?

The best think at the moment is to handle any specific required data inside
your own plugin without touch current Monkey structures. That field will be
removed so you should not depend on it, but  you can create a similar entry
in your plugin handler.
